In the previously known central heating systems, the hot flue gases escape from the boiler thermally unused in the chimney. As a result, thermal energy is lost, which can at least partially be used in the heating system.

A pipe spiral 6 is placed on the exhaust pipe 4 and is connected to the return line 3. The spiral pipe 6 is sheathed on the outside with thermal insulation 7. The connections of the spiral pipe 6 according to the embodiment are such that one end 8 is connected to the return line upstream of the mixing valve 9 and the other end 10 of the spiral pipe 6 is connected to the return line 3 downstream of the mixing valve 9. As mentioned above, there is also the possibility that not a portion of the return water but the entire amount is passed through the drilling spiral .
